Responsibilities
- Development of manufacturing process from initial production to stable, sustained volume.
- Participate and/or lead continuous improvement initiatives focused on:
Process capability & Process optimization - Manage Product configuration including ECO, MCO, MPO, Stop ship order, and BOM review for production release.
- Manage DFM/DFA review process for new product introduction.
- Review and optimize the packaging design including shipping efficiency and color control process for printed materials.
- Initiate the cost reduction program for assembly, test methods and product design improvements with ODM and Product Engineering.
- Develop plans to evaluate process repeatability and stability through equipment qualification and process validation.
- Provide the Manufacturing engineering support for solving process/tooling/product quality problems at ODMs and 2nd tier suppliers.
- Manage key Manufacturing Engineering processes and provide trainings for new suppliers and ODMs.
- Manage the rework processes in Rework/Distribution centers and review the product rework instruction.
- Support the new supplier qualification program.
Must Haves
- BS/MS degree in Mechanical, Electrical, Manufacturing, Industrial Engineering, Mechanical Engineering or Electronics Technology.
- Minimum of 7-10 year experience as a Manufacturing Engineer in the electronics manufacturing industry.
- Experience of product configuration management practices.
- Understanding of product packaging material and construction, including boxes, bags, shock and vibration reduction testing, color control & labels.
- Understanding of common component construction and specifications:
Ethernet cables, power supplies, PCBs, injection molded plastic parts, sheet metal. - Detailed understanding of manufacturing processes for PCBA/Box build/Test/pack out.
- Process control knowledge with statistical analysis skills.
- Must have exceptional skill at organizing tasks and efficiently managing their time. Reliable performance is critical.
- Excellent written and verbal skills are a must.
